Hardcover. Condition: New. 1st Edition. Developing Nations bear the greatest burden of infectious disease and have limitations on the food front as well. These two situations work synergistically to put a lot of stress on the physical growth of children living in the developings world thus impinging on their health, survival and habitual physical activity. Professor Amartya Sen, the Nobel Prize winner in Economics in 1998 dedicated his efforts to work on the welfare economics by correlating the health situation with economic indicators. In a real and functional sense, the size of the children, adolescents and adults is indicative of the fact how a nation performs on its economic and developmental front. Though nobody doubts the interaction between genetics and environment in determining the outcome of child growth, extricating the effects of these two is highly cumbersome. A large number of studies have indicated that the growth performance of children in the developing world is slower than their peer in the developed world. Indian scenario of child growth and development is alarming. Data compiled by WHO has shown that underweight children in India below the age of 5 years constitutes 43.5 per cent of all children during the year 2006. This is a huge number and an eye opener for every progressive Indian.This volume is the outcome of the papers dedicated to the Panel "BH 01: Health, Nutrition and Physical Growth in Developing Nations" of the International Union of Anthropological and Ethnological Sciences (IUAES) World Congress "Evolving humanity, emerging worlds" held at Manchester, UK, from 5th-10th August, 2013. Different papers in this edited volume throw light on the status of children throughout India and delve in detail about the conditions in which they are living and thriving. It is expected that this book will be of immense value to the scholars (viz. students of anthropology, biology, demography, economics, geography, sociology, medicine, public health, health management etc.) and planners equally. SAS system for data analysis. The book entitled Designing Agricultural Research focused on the conducting various field and laboratory related research mainly used in agriculture. The statistical techniques elaborated in this presentation are equally applicable in the field of biological research including veterinary, diary, horticulture and medical sciences. This book has been written in a very simple language and the beauty of this presentation is the simplification of complex formula into simple one and easy to understand. Concept of each statistical design is elaborated with examples and clear terms. Suitability of a particular design in a given situation with pros and cons has also been dealt with. This book contains statistical design like completely Randomized design, Randomized complete Block Design, Latin Square design, split plot design strip plot design and factorial experiments. Some chapters on comparison of factorials, split plot and strip plot designs is also added. Similarly, extension of basic designs, confounding, analysis of Covariance, SAS system for data analysis is a new introduction. One unique chapter which was a long pending demand of students/researchers in dealing with problem data is also included.

Hardcover. Condition: New. Of Thieves and Theris, Potters and Pativratas celebrates Kumkum Roy's contributions as a scholar and teacher of history. Best known for her research on the history of early India, Kumkum Roy has worked on sources as diverse as the Vedic corpus, the Therigatha, the Rajatarangini and the Mahabharata. A crucial feature of her scholarship has been her emphasis on the significance of gender in the reconstruction of India's pasts. She has enriched our understanding of social history through essays and edited volumes examining institutions and processes, including monarchy, urbanism, caste, the household and renunciatory traditions. While her primary source materials have been Sanskrit and Pali texts, she has also integrated insights from epigraphy and archaeology into her work. Her contribution as a teacher has been immense, and in recent years her pedagogical engagements have expanded to include writing textbooks for the Delhi State Council of Educational Research and Training (SCERT) and the National Council of Educational Research and Training (NCERT), as well as interventions on the teaching of history at the school level. The essays in this volume in honour of Kumkum Roy draw attention to various aspects of early Indian social history.
